The Science of Climate Change and Global Warming: Causes, Effects, and Solutions

The science of climate change and global warming has become an increasingly important topic in recent years, as the impacts of these phenomena become more apparent. Climate change refers to the long-term changes in the Earth's climate patterns, while global warming specifically refers to the increase in average global temperatures over time. The causes of climate change and global warming are primarily due to the increase in greenhouse gases, such as carbon dioxide and methane, which trap heat in the Earth's atmosphere and lead to rising temperatures.

The effects of climate change and global warming are widespread and can have serious consequences for both the natural world and human society. These effects can include more frequent and severe weather events, such as heat waves, hurricanes, and droughts. Sea level rise, caused by the melting of glaciers and ice sheets, can also threaten coastal communities and ecosystems. Changes in precipitation patterns can have an impact on food production and water resources, which can lead to economic and social instability. Additionally, changes in temperature and weather patterns can affect wildlife populations and lead to biodiversity loss.

To address the challenge of climate change and global warming, a variety of solutions are being proposed and implemented. One approach is to reduce greenhouse gas emissions, which can be accomplished through the use of renewable energy sources, such as wind and solar power, and improving energy efficiency. Another approach is to adopt sustainable land use practices, such as reducing deforestation and increasing reforestation efforts.

There are also efforts to adapt to the changes that are already occurring due to climate change and global warming. This can involve building infrastructure to protect against sea level rise, such as sea walls or raised buildings, as well as improving disaster response plans. Additionally, there are efforts to develop crops and livestock that are more resistant to changing climate conditions.

Despite the urgent need for action, there are challenges to implementing effective solutions to climate change and global warming. One of the biggest obstacles is political and economic in nature. Many countries and corporations are resistant to change due to concerns about the economic impact of reducing greenhouse gas emissions. Additionally, the need for international cooperation and coordination is essential, as climate change is a global problem that requires a global response.

The science of climate change and global warming provides a framework for understanding the problem and developing strategies to mitigate its effects. This includes using climate models to project future climate scenarios and assess the potential impact of various policies and practices. Additionally, scientists are studying the impact of climate change on various aspects of the natural world, such as wildlife populations and ocean currents, to better understand the complexity of the issue.

Overall, the science of climate change and global warming highlights the need for urgent action to reduce greenhouse gas emissions and develop effective adaptation strategies.
